  7. I actually work at a lawn and garden dealership. A friend of mine is trying to restore his GT-14 and he needs a clutch. Toro's IPL are incomplete but I managed to find the pdf for the parts list elsewhere. I came up with a number of 9656 for the electric clutch which subbed to a 101473; both of which are discontinued. So here is my question... Does someone out there have the manufacturers number for that clutch. I have access to about 30 different manufacturers so i could probably find a clutch that would work but most of them don't publish shaft sizes in an intelligible format. With the manufacturer's number I could probably easily substitute it. Any help is greatly appreciated - this sight has helped me in the past, personally and professionally so I know if anybody can help it will be you guys. Thanks, Ael

    1972 GT14 Carb cleaning and build

    I just got a GT-14, and its clear it needs a bit of maintence and repair. I am thinking the first thing I should do is get the engine running smoothly. It bogs down and stalls if I open the throttle too far. So, I want to drain the tank, change the air filter, change the fuel filter and clean the carb this weekend. However, I am concerned about the availability of replacement parts and gaskets. I read the K321 manual about servicing the carbs and the only items it mentioned replacing were float nut gasket, the bowl ring gasket, the needles and seats, and the bowl baffle gasket. I was curious why there were no o-rings mentioned for the adjustment needles. Are there none? And where do you guys get replacement gaskets? I remember someone said that the float nut gasket can be gotten from a hardware store, but what about the bowl ring and baffle gaskets? My intention was to disassemble and soak the whole carb in aqua seal, but I don't want to dissolve any important rubber parts.

  18. Not the Beach Boys by any means but I can say that this thing vibrates worse than an old panhead Harley with a fouled plug. Now I have never owned a 14 Kohler but I have a 12 and a 16 and this is much worse than both. I was told possibly rebuilt with no balance gears? Anyone.....Anyone?.... Also have pictures and questions on the year of this engine. It has an odd flywheel screen. Different than the 12 and 16 as well. It has a box hanging off the side of the engine that my 12 and 16 don't have. Also Im having electrical trouble. The headlights don't work, the electric clutch doesn't work and the battery only seems to be receiving 13.4 volts at full throttle. Is that enough to charge the battery or are there electrical issues I need to figure out? I know my 12 and 16 both have 13.9 or 14.1VDC respectively. The 416 Onan I built for my Dad had 17VDC but it was a bad voltage regulator and its now happy at 14.5 VDC...So whats the scoop on this thing? Any engine gurus have an idea?
